Survival mode is the state we end up in after years of unresolved trauma, stress, and pain. Survival mode is contraction, fear, and disconnection. Some signs of survival mode are: Difficulty finishing an activity, zoning out, losing focus Harder time remembering things Exhaustion in mind and body Having bigger emotional reactions than usual Neglecting basic needs Impulsivity Wanting to withdraw or isolate from others Trouble trusting others Jumpy, more on edge If you're experiencing any of these or all of these it's likely you've been stuck in survival mode for a long t...
